How they compare

Indonesia currently reports -10.72 % change on previous year against -13.15 % change on previous year in Spain, a difference of 2.43 % change on previous year.

The two have swapped places 27 times across 54 shared years of data; in 1967 it was Spain ahead.

Indonesia ranks 104th and Spain ranks 105th of 217 countries.

Across the 7 decades both report, Indonesia averaged higher in 5 and Spain in 2.
